Subject: [18/50] staging: comedi: fix infoleak to userspace

2.6.33-longterm review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let us know.

------------------

From: Vasiliy Kulikov <segoon@...nwall.com>

commit 819cbb120eaec7e014e5abd029260db1ca8c5735 upstream.

driver_name and board_name are pointers to strings, not buffers of size
COMEDI_NAMELEN.  Copying COMEDI_NAMELEN bytes of a string containing
less than COMEDI_NAMELEN-1 bytes would leak some unrelated bytes.

 drivers/staging/comedi/comedi_fops.c |    4 ++--
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

--- a/drivers/staging/comedi/comedi_fops.c
+++ b/drivers/staging/comedi/comedi_fops.c
@@ -362,8 +362,8 @@ static int do_devinfo_ioctl(struct comed
 	/* fill devinfo structure */
 	devinfo.version_code = COMEDI_VERSION_CODE;
 	devinfo.n_subdevs = dev->n_subdevices;
-	memcpy(devinfo.driver_name, dev->driver->driver_name, COMEDI_NAMELEN);
-	memcpy(devinfo.board_name, dev->board_name, COMEDI_NAMELEN);
+	strlcpy(devinfo.driver_name, dev->driver->driver_name, COMEDI_NAMELEN);
+	strlcpy(devinfo.board_name, dev->board_name, COMEDI_NAMELEN);
 
 	if (read_subdev)
 		devinfo.read_subdevice = read_subdev - dev->subdevices;
